MCC
 

Leading the industry
System built and Custom built, you choose.
Our N Series system is one of the most innovative designs available today. It has been purposely designed to meet the requirements of many applications so that one single switchboard system meets all your needs for power switchboards, motor control centres, distribution boards and control panels.

N Series offers high density, as well as normal arrangements, in a single 'mix and match' design, where you can now accommodate up to 30 drives in a space where most of our competitors can only fit eight or nine!

The N Series busbar system is also unique in its ease to change, should arrangement be changed at site later. Our twin busbar system optimises current ratings and it can be installed at any height within the arrangement.

Features of the N Series MCC's are:

  • Up to 10 standard modules per tier
  • Up to 20 narrow modules per tier
  • Up to 30 mini modules per tier
  • Front connect design
  • Back connect design
  • Back to back design
  • Fully flexible dimensions in all directions
  • Solid base for easy manoeuvrability
  • Main busbars can be positioned anywhere
  • Dropper busbars can be top, bottom or centre fed
  • Busbar systems to 100kA
  • Optimised ventilation
  • Doors attached to starters
  • Generous module size
  • Fully flexible cable zone sizes
  • Easily field changed arrangements
  • IP20 safety with module removed
  • Modules plug or fixed connected

Nilsen custom build MCC's can be designed to meet your exact needs, including provision for arc fault containment.
